#7d2b05 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7d2b05 is composed of 49% red, 16.9% green and 2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 65.6% magenta, 96% yellow and 51% black. It has a hue angle of 19 degrees, a saturation of 92.3% and a lightness of 25.5%. #7d2b05 color hex could be obtained by blending #fa560a with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663300.

Shades and Tints of #7d2b05
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0c0400 is the darkest color, while #fffaf8 is the lightest one.
